What Is Panic Disorder and How Do You Know If You Have It?
Panic disorder is an anxiety condition marked by unexpected and repeated panic attacks. These episodes involve a rapid onset of intense fear or discomfort, often without a clear cause. Many individuals report feeling as if they’re losing control, having a heart attack, or even dying during an attack. You may notice physical symptoms such as trembling, chest pain, nausea, or hot flashes. Some people also feel detached from reality or fear they are “going crazy.” Over time, the fear of future attacks can lead to avoiding certain places or situations, creating a cycle of anxiety that limits your quality of life.
How Is Panic Disorder Diagnosed and Treated?
We specialize in the evaluation and treatment of panic disorder. Your journey begins with a comprehensive psychiatric assessment to understand your symptoms, triggers, and overall mental health. From there, we create a personalized treatment plan grounded in evidence-based care.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T) is one of the most effective approaches for panic disorder, helping patients recognize and change patterns of thinking that contribute to panic. For some, medication such as SSRIs or anti-anxiety medications may also help reduce the frequency and severity of panic attacks.
In addition to therapy and medication management, we encourage lifestyle modifications to support emotional and physical well-being. Techniques such as mindfulness, deep breathing, regular exercise, and healthy sleep habits play an essential role in managing symptoms.
